    I'm going to be brutaly honest here and let you know that you are going have a tough time on this site getting someone to help you with this. ... A majority of the members here believe in the philosphy of helping those who help themselves, which means putting forth some effort on your part inititaly to do the work, and people here will help with the problems you are having. But, there is this sort of unwritten code of ethics that one of the things that isn't done here is other people's homework. - unless you can demostrate that you have already tried, and just need a push in the right direction to get it fixed and working.
